Top Paintings to see in Musee D’Orsay

Uncategorized

The Musee D’Orsay contains the largest collection of Impressionist paintings in France.

The Musee D’Orsay in Paris is the place to go to see Impressionist and Post Impressionist Art. Claude Monet, Henri Matisse, Paul Cezanne, and Vincent Van Gogh are some of the most famous Artist from this Era, and the Musee D’Orsay is the place to go to see their paintings in Paris. Impressionism was developed in France, and the Impressionist Era was mid-late 19th century (1867-1886). Post Impressionism

Most Artists featured in Musee D’Orsay are not in the Louvre. The Louvre displays art from the sixth century B.C. through the 19th century A.D.

Where to see Impressionist Art in France?

The Museum of modern art André Malraux (MuMa) in Le Harve. MuMa contains an impressive collections of impressionist paintings. The MuMa Museum in Le Harve contains the second most extensive collection of impressionist paintings in France after that of the Orsay Museum in Paris. The museum houses the largest collection of Eugène Boudin’s works in the world.
